8th Annual Walk a Mile in Her Shoes®
Success Story — Even in the Rain!

The International Men's March to Stop Rape, Sexual Assault & Gender Violence

Walkers pose with Walk a Mile banner Even the rain couldn't stop the participants from gathering at Plaza de Cesar Chavez to help raise awareness and funds to stop sexualized violence against women. Once again, the Silicon Valley community rose to the occasion and "Walked a Mile in Her Shoes"! The Walk culminated in a reception at the San José State University's Student Union.

Walkers from all around Silicon Valley were determined to make a statement. There were city officials, individual and family walkers, and groups of walkers from clubs, businesses and schools: groups from Lockheed Martin (our largest group!), the law firm of O'Melveny & Myers, Thoits Insurance, Kaiser Permanente, De Anza College, San Jose State University, Santa Clara University, American Medical Response, Manpower, Salas O'Brien...and many, many more!
